Sierra Vista to Chicago

Updated: 28 May 2026

The distance from Sierra Vista to Chicago is approximately 2,500 kilometers. Flying from Tucson International Airport (TUS) to O'Hare (ORD) or Midway (MDW) is the most practical method. The flight duration is typically 5 to 7 hours with a connection. Chicago is a major cultural hub known for its architecture, deep-dish pizza, and lakefront parks.

Total Distance: 2,500 km straight-line air distance.
Fastest Way
Flying from Tucson International Airport is the only practical way to reach Chicago.
Cheapest Way
Booking in advance and flying into Midway is often the most cost-effective.

People Also Ask
  • Is Chicago safe?
    Like any large city, Chicago has safe and unsafe areas; stay in tourist-friendly zones.
  • What is the best airport for Chicago?
    O'Hare is the major international hub, while Midway is smaller and closer to downtown.
  • Do I need a car in Chicago?
    No, public transit is excellent and parking is expensive.
  • What is the best time to visit Chicago?
    Summer is the most popular time due to the pleasant weather.
  • Is deep-dish pizza worth it?
    It is a Chicago staple and a must-try for visitors.

Things to Do in Chicago
1
Millennium Park
Home to the famous Cloud Gate sculpture, also known as 'The Bean'.
2
Art Institute of Chicago
A world-renowned museum with an extensive collection of impressionist art.
3
Willis Tower
Offers a skydeck with glass ledges for a thrilling view of the city.
4
Navy Pier
A popular waterfront destination with rides, shops, and restaurants.
